I too was deported for being too handsome says Jim Iyke

Na Naija boy fine pass, jor.


 


Lagos – Following the much celebrated deportation of Omar Borkan Al Gala, an actor and photographer, from Dubai, Nigeria’s bad-boy actor and latest reality TV star, Jim Iyke, has revealed how he too was deported for being too handsome.


In the case of Omar Borkan Al Gala, authorities in Dubai feared that his presence at the annual Janadriyah Festiva would tempt female delegates into thinking he was handsome; which could result in said women becoming pregnant via Immaculate Conception, which would validate the Biblical story of the virgin birth of Jesus Christ and thus cast doubts on every other religion. This, clearly, represented a monumental risk. 


As for Mr Jim Iyke, his revelation, coming only after the afore mentioned story, comes complete with a list of A-List Hollywood female celebrities who, fearing becoming baby mama for a Nigerian actor, petitioned the immigration service to remove the irresistible temptation that is Mr Jim Iyke, far from the shores of the USA.


Mr Iyke, however, and unlike Omar Borkan Al Gala, did not wish to gain ‘cheap publicity’ from this otherwise flattering situation. This, according to him, informed his decision to keep secret what ‘others’ have now leaked to serial obfuscator, wazobiareport.com.
